Jumping translocations (JT) are rare chromosome abnormalities where a segment moves to multiple new locations. This study identifies JT in a healthy individual, suggesting a potential mechanism involving repetitive DNA sequences.

Area of Science:

  • Cytogenetics
  • Human Genetics
  • Molecular Biology

Background:

  • Jumping translocations (JT) are uncommon chromosomal rearrangements characterized by the transfer of a single chromosome segment to multiple recipient sites.
  • JT are predominantly observed in lymphocyte cultures from individuals with hematologic malignancies.
